Crash Bandicoot 1 feels like Mega Man 1

Jumping through this bridge is a hell certainly comparable to the earliest Mega Man games. Why? Because it is testing and pushing level gimmicks all over the place.
It wasn't developer studio Naughty Dog's first AAA game, but it was their first AAA 3D platformer in an era where 3D was still being introduced to consoles. Noone had a commercial success recipe yet.

Level design in both Crash 1 and MM 1 is incredibly short most of the time, but each of them introduce a new or refined mechanic. As the adventure progresses, the same level tricks show up in new shapes, ever more seemingly impossible to beat.
One little jump slightly off and you're back at the checkpoint. Learn it, practice it, and only when you finally completely master the damn thing will you be able to proceed to the next level.

Maybe this is a way of identifying developer studios worth following. If their attempts any new genres are solid but hardcore, an extremely promising future lies ahead.
